Types of Childcare
There are many forms of childcare available near me, including daycare centers, home-based care, and preschool programs. Daycare facilities are usually huge facilities that may accommodate many kids, while home-based treatment providers function from their own homes. Preschool programs are created to prepare children for preschool and past, with a focus on very early training and socialization.
Each type of child care has its own benefits and drawbacks. Daycare centers provide an organized environment with skilled staff and academic activities, however they may be high priced and may even have long waiting lists. Home-based treatment providers offer a far more individualized and versatile method, but may not have the exact same standard of supervision as daycare centers. Preschool programs offer a stronger educational basis for kids, but may not be suited to all families because of price or area.
Great things about Childcare
Childcare offers numerous benefits for kids and people. Studies have shown that kiddies whom attend high-quality child care programs are more inclined to become successful academically and socially later in life. Child care additionally provides moms and dads with reassurance, comprehending that kids come in a safe and nurturing environment as they have reached work.
Additionally, childcare might help kids develop crucial personal and psychological abilities, such empathy, cooperation, and conflict quality. Kiddies whom attend child care programs likewise have the chance to interact with colleagues from diverse experiences, assisting all of them develop a feeling of tolerance and acceptance.
Difficulties of Child Care
Despite its many benefits, child care also provides difficulties for families. One of the greatest challenges may be the cost of childcare, that could be prohibitively pricey for many families. Also, finding top-quality child care near me are hard, particularly in areas with limited options.
Another challenge is the prospect of turnover among childcare providers, which could interrupt the security and continuity of look after kiddies. Additionally, some people could have issues concerning the quality of attention provided using child care options, leading to anxiety and uncertainty about their child's wellbeing.
